Problems solved by technology

[0009] A known ink filling step is to fill the ink into the inkjet cartridge first when the air bag is not pre-inflated. After the ink is filled and the ink filling port is closed, the air bag is inflated so that the air bag can be used. The contraction force of the inkjet cartridge will generate enough negative pressure in the inkjet cartridge, but this method of inflating the airbag after closing the ink filling port will force part of the ink from the inkjet head chip due to the inflation action of the airbag. Extruding the inkjet cartridge not only causes waste, but also pollutes the cleaning of the inkjet head chip
[0010] On the other hand, after the ink is filled, there will be residual air bubbles at the ink outlet of the inkjet cartridge, which will cause the failure of the inkjet cartridge and the failure of the ink filling operation. Therefore, a method and device for filling ink to the inkjet cartridge have been developed to quickly Fill the ink and fix the problem

[0026] At first, take the inkjet box 1 as an example, illustrate the preferred embodiment of the ink filling method disclosed in the present invention, as Figure 1A-1D Shown, the structure of inkjet cartridge 1 comprises:

[0027] The cartridge 11 is a hollow container for storing ink;

[0028] Inkjet head 12, is located at the bottom of cartridge 11, has many tiny ink ejection openings 121, communicates with the inside of cartridge 11 and atmosphere, in order to eject the ink in cartridge 11 to recording medium (as paper or its similar object), a filter screen 122 is also provided near the position of the inkjet head 12 to prevent impurities in the ink from clogging the inkjet port 121 of the inkjet head 12;

[0029] The ink filling port 13 is located on the top surface of the cartridge 11, communicates with the inside of the cartridge 11 and the outside, and serves as an injection channel for ink;

Abstract

A method for filling ink in the ink-jet box includes such steps as closing the outward channels except the ink filling inlet, initializing the internal volume to maximum, filling in quantitatively, closing the ink filling inlet, starting the air bag to generate negative pressure in the box, opening the ink jet outlet, regulating the position of ink jet outer to the highest point, and generating positive pressure for exhausting residual air bubbles. Its filling device is also disclosed.

Description

technical field [0001] The invention relates to an ink filling method and device, in particular to a method and a device for filling an ink jet box used in ink jet printing equipment. Background technique [0002] Inkjet printers are already a fairly reliable and efficient printing tool. Generally, an inkjet printer has an inkjet print head that can move back and forth relative to the surface to be printed and eject ink droplets; Print the surface to form the desired image or data content. An ink pen is usually used in this type of printer, which mainly includes two parts such as a cartridge for storing and supplying ink and an inkjet print head. [0003] At present, there are two commonly used systems to enable the inkjet print head to eject ink droplets according to a series of control commands, one is the thermal bubble system, and the other is the piezoelectric system.
